A person working as Telecommunication Equipment Engineer in Cebu typically earns around 36,000 PHP. Salaries range from 18,700 PHP (lowest) to 55,100 PHP (highest).
This is the average salary including housing, transport, and other benefits. Telecommunication Equipment Engineer salaries in Cebu vary drastically based on experience, skills, gender, or location. Below you will find a detailed breakdown based on many different criteria.

The experience level is the most important factor in determining the salary. Naturally, the more years of experience the higher the wage. We broke down salaries by experience level for people working as Telecommunication Equipment Engineer and this is what we found.
Employees with less than two years of experience earn approximately 21,300 PHP.
While someone with an experience level between two and five years is expected to earn 28,600 PHP, 34% more than someone with less than two year's experience.
Moving forward, an experience level between five and ten years lands a salary of 37,100 PHP, 30% more than someone with two to five years of experience.
Additionally, professionals whose expertise span anywhere between ten and fifteen years get a salary equivalent to 44,900 PHP, 21% more than someone with five to ten years of experience.
If the experience level is between fifteen and twenty years, then the expected wage is 49,100 PHP, 9% more than someone with ten to fifteen years of experience.
Lastly, employees with more than twenty years of professional experience get a salary of 51,700 PHP, 5% more than people with fifteen to twenty years of experience.

People tend to confuse bonuses with commissions. A commission is a prefixed rate at which someone gets paid for items sold or deals completed while a bonus is in most cases arbitrary and unplanned.

The hourly wage is the salary paid in one worked hour. Usually, jobs are classified into two categories: salaried jobs and hourly jobs. Salaried jobs pay a fixed amount regardless of the hours worked. Hourly jobs pay per worked hour. To convert salary into hourly wage the above formula is used (assuming 5 working days in a week and 8 working hours per day which is the standard for most jobs). The hourly wage calculation may differ slightly depending on the worked hours per week and the annual vacation allowance. The figures mentioned above are good approximations and are considered to be the standard. One major difference between salaried employees and hourly paid employees is overtime eligibility. Salaried employees are usually exempt from overtime as opposed to hourly paid staff.
